
Bora Bora is famous as one of the most tranquil islands of French Polynesia. Discovered by Jacob Roggeveen, and landed on by captain James Cook 1777, he famously called it the "Pearl of the Pacific". Its beauty and appeal are summed up by the many soldiers based there who after the Second World War, refused or strongly objected to returning home. The striking feature to new comers are the stunning and contrasting colours. Lush green vegetation white sandy beaches all with intermittent coconut trees making it feel like a Hollywood film set such is its perfection, and the exotically coloured native birds. With a year round perfect climate and a tourist structure that has been carefully managed so to avoid being spoilt - Bora Bora is the perfect place to visit.
